Giles Brandreth is a frequent panelist on the radio show Just a Minute wherein the guests attempt to talk for a minute without hesitation, repetition or deviation on a subject given to them by the host. As you might imagine, he's quite good at it.

What they say about China and planting trees is absolutely untrue. I did my PHD in environmental science in China, and while it is true that they planted monocultures, it's absolutely not because they're doing it for agricultural purposes... The purpose is to combat desertification, and you can't just go from barren desert to a vibrant and diverse ecosystem instantly. What they do is first lock down the desert with grids of dried grass, then they plant drought resistant grasses and shrubs to lock down the soil. Then once the soil can support it, they plant monocultures of drought resistant trees to further lock down and enrich the soil. Obviously, lots of them die but the plan isn't to have a monoculture anyway. Only when the soil can support it do they start planting more diverse species. This is a proven method of combating desertification, and these methods are being used in places in Africa and Israel. It is true that in some areas of China, this method was so successful that the monocultures did extremely well so they decided to just leave it like that and not further diversify to save money, but a monoculture forest will self-diversify over time and it's better than a barren desert anyway.
